My Yearly Blog Post El Dorado by RL Stevenson

Quotes from El Dorado by R.L. Stevenson are included at the end of the post.

They say (whoever they are) that the only thing you gotta do is pay taxes and die then pay taxes again after your dead. Yes you pay taxes after you die gotta love the USA.

In search for meaning in life there is only one truth and that is that we will all experience death for ourselves up close and personal and so far no one has been able to tell us what happens after that experience. Carl Jung the psychologist did not rule out the possibility of life after death but how can there be life after death if death is the final destination. Perhaps it is not so final.

There is a continuum of things. Matter cannot be created or destroyed which means in some form we remain. Energy is not lost either it changes form. Is the soul matter or is it energy? Since the matter (corpse) is left behind one could conclude that the soul is not matter and that when the day of judgement comes we will not have corpses wandering around.

Could the soul be energy then? Perhaps it is but I am not dying to find out.

"There is only one wish realisable on the earth; only one thing that can be perfectly attained: Death. And from a variety of circumstances we have no one to tell us whether it be worth attaining."

It is never the destination that I cherish as much as the journey. This can be no less true of the journey of life as we will die and perhaps live on but not here and not in our carbon form. If we do "survive" death it will be the beginning of a new journey.
